Tips
To enhance Mason's learning experience, I suggest encouraging him to create graphs from real-life data, such as tracking daily temperatures or sports statistics. This not only reinforces his graphing skills but also emphasizes the relevance of mathematics in everyday life. Additionally, integrating software or apps related to graphing could make the activity more interactive. Encourage Mason to explain the reasoning behind his point placements; this verbalization will deepen his understanding and improve his communication skills regarding mathematical concepts.
Book Recommendations
- Math Curse by Jon Scieszka: A humorous story that explores math concepts through engaging and silly situations, encouraging young readers to think about math in creative ways.
- The Grapes of Math by Greg Tang: A fun exploration of math problems that engages children in thinking critically about numbers and patterns in a colorful and entertaining manner.
- Sir Cumference and the Dragon of Pi by Chris Stevens: An exciting adventure that introduces mathematical concepts like circumference and area through an engaging story suitable for young readers.
